Oddly, in the German Amazon website, Amazon's choice for Arko "rasierseife stick" points to a shaving stick with some pictures, and one of these pictures is a caption of the ingredients on the soap (the one I posted), and those ingredients are a bit different that those posted by @macintoshBR for the same shaving stick essentially.

Also, if you google Arko shaving stick stearic acid you will get plenty hits where the ingredients are just like those in the Amazon caption.

Now, in Amazon it says that the product was introduced in March 2012, so perhaps the formula changed a bit since then and they forgot to update it.

The posts suggesting otherwise were taken either from texts written on the internet or what seems to be an old product label.

Cosmetic Formulas do change overtime, as we all here know. Manufacturers adapt to new regulation, supply chain changes, customer expectations and profitability needs. It could be that at some point in time Arko’s formula changed. But I’m positive that what’s being sold right now in Turkish grocery stores (stick) is the same product as the puck from 2016 I have with me.
